Output e768501a084d31181c83cab615b4e7b941fd8bd184886c94c108db35c470ce94:0
- value
- 20689655
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 829ac9a0ed3bf5435542911a439131d99f99d771 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CuaGmeVneG4NdPR3YZJE8KoTTua8S3c5W
- transaction
- e768501a084d31181c83cab615b4e7b941fd8bd184886c94c108db35c470ce94
- confirmations
- 500284
- spent
- true